Corehr is seeking a Postdoctoral Research Fellow for the Mapping Global China initiative at the University of Oxford. This role involves conducting original research, collaborating on outputs such as datasets, and developing visual research materials.
The successful candidate will need a PhD in a related field and will work closely with experts in the research area. The position is full-time and fixed-term for 10 months, starting from September 2026.
